I don't quite know why they chose to call this place "Well Mix". I guess it fits with the proud and long-standing tradition among Camberwell eateries of names that are at best baffling, and at worst excruciating. Maybe it's because they do a "mix" of Vietnamese, Korean, Chinese and Japanese dishes, and want you to think that they do it "well." Hmm, hedging your bets in this way would, in most cases, cause me to mistrust the place deeply. HOWEVER. Open mind and all. I figured Vietnamese to be the speciality, due to them having stuff on the menu in what I took to be Vietnamese lettering. (I know.) So, rare beef pho then. Came with all the usual fun pho accoutrements - coriander, lime, bean sprouts, red chillis.... WHOA you mess about with those chillis at your own risk!!
For context, I could add that, as I was ordering, an excitable toddler kept trying to sit on me - very cute if somewhat disconcerting. This might have contributed to my confused choice of a hot "Vietnamese coffee", but no, I can't blame the kid for that, it's on me. I soon realised this was a bad choice (when I started on my beef pho, basically), and wanted the iced version after all - they sorted this all out with good humour and didn't charge me for what was basically my own mistake. In fact, they gave me a copy of the Sun to look at. I mean, I don't read the Sun or anything, but they didn't have to do that, and it's the little touches that make the difference.
I really should've ordered one of their beers, seeing as they're very reasonably priced at £2. If I'm going to be churlish, I'd say that although there were generous helpings of beef in the "rare beef pho", it hardly qualified as "rare". But I'm in no mood to be churlish about Well Mix.
